Output 91c178abe52d5c3d29110003c0d5608c3c3748b7b50b6c800b131519fd7974d8:1

value
16640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757bae30597430024763ede7a37170f417c25ad0 OP_EQUAL
address
3CQD9TKEd4t9DVGH6UhwZabwqgVBsvb9fT
transaction
91c178abe52d5c3d29110003c0d5608c3c3748b7b50b6c800b131519fd7974d8